    obtain
    [əbˈteɪn]
    ĐỘNG TỪ
    obtain (động từ) · obtains (thời hiện tại ngôi thứ ba) · obtained (thì quá khứ) · obtained (quá khứ phân từ) · obtaining (hiện tại phân từ)
    1. get, acquire, or secure (something).
      "adequate insurance cover is difficult to obtain"
      từ trái nghĩa:
    2. formal
      be prevalent, customary, or established.
      "the price of silver fell to that obtaining elsewhere in the ancient world"
      từ đồng nghĩa:
      prevail · be in force · apply · exist · be in use · be established · be customary · be effective · be prevalent · stand · hold · be the case
    GỐC
    late Middle English: from Old French obtenir, from Latin obtinere ‘obtain, gain’.

Angular S.H.M. is defined as the oscillatory motion of a body in which the torque for angular acceleration is directly proportional to the angular displacement and its direction is opposite to that of angular displacement.
